RiverHawks drop doubleheader at St. Edward's

AUSTIN, Texas---- Northeastern State's Alex Massie drove in the only run the RiverHawks could muster as St. Edwards took both games of a twin bill 4-1 and 11-0 in the season opener for both schools at Lucian Hamilton Field here Friday afternoon.

NSU starter Dustin Berrong went three innings in the opener, giving up five hits, allowed one earned run and struck out three.

 After the Hilltoppers took an 1-0 with a home run in the third inning, the RiverHawks rallied in the fourth to tie the game.  Wes O'Neill was hit by a hit and Colton Wright walked to open the fourth inning.  Both runners advanced on a fielder's choice and Massie's sacrifice fly to center field plated the only run of the day for the RiverHawks.  The Hilltopper's reclaimed the lead in the home half of the fourth inning and claim the 4-1 victory.  St. Edward's pitchers held the RiverHawks to just one hit and fanned 11 in the opener.

In game two, the Hilltopper's pitching continued to dominate, allowing only two NSU hits and striking out 11.  Blake Freeman and Zack Henderson picked up the only two hits for the RiverHawks.

Northeastern State will look to right the ship as it will take on the Hilltopper's on Saturday.  Game time is set for 2:30.
